USB devices have historically been vectors for malware propagation (e.g., BadUSB attacks). By exposing a physical USB port to a remote machine, the software effectively extends the physical attack surface of the remote machine to the local network. If the local USB device is compromised, the redirection software provides a direct conduit to the remote host, bypassing network firewalls.
